About powerplatform-mcp

PowerPlatform MCP server for Dataverse entity access. powerplatform-mcp is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server maintained by michsob. It connects to MCP-compatible clients such as Claude Desktop, Cursor, Cline, and other agents that speak the protocol. It exposes 8 tools, including get-entity-metadata, get-entity-attributes, get-entity-attribute, get-entity-relationships, get-global-option-set, get-record, query-records and use-powerplatform-prompt, that an agent can call directly. It is categorized under AI/Integration and Cloud/Azure.

What is this MCP

This is a Model Context Protocol server that provides intelligent access to PowerPlatform/Dataverse entities, offering context-aware assistance, metadata exploration, and AI-powered query building.

How to use this MCP

Install via npm/npx, configure connection details via environment variables, and interact with MCP-compatible clients like Cursor or GitHub Copilot using provided tools for metadata and record access.

What this MCP can be used for

Enhancing PowerPlatform development with AI-assisted entity exploration, relationship mapping, query building, and prompt-based documentation generation for Dataverse entities.
